Abstract
A nonreciprocal circuit device includes a magnet and a center electrode. The center electrode includes a nonmagnetic substrate having a first surface having a groove, a magnetic body provided on a second surface of the nonmagnetic substrate, and a center electrode conductor, with a portion of the center electrode conductor being arranged in the groove. The magnet applies a direct-current magnetic field to the magnetic body and is disposed in proximity to the magnetic body.
